This movie theater was packed with a bunch of dude-bros and their high-maintenance girlfriends (who must've lost the coin toss in deciding what movie to watch). As my sister and I sat through this movie, we laughed, groaned, and then laughed some more as we watched the heart-wrenching tale of two brothers fight in UFC style mixed martial arts.
The story is Rocky-esque where the audience has immediate compassion for the underdog. But the twist is this--are you ready?--he has to fight his brother in the final match. In one corner we have the underdog who spent all his money fixing his daughter's heart. He and his wife have three jobs each and he's also a high school chemistry teacher. In the other corner is Underdog's brother who watched his whole platoon die, and while he was going AWOL "RIPPED OFF THE DOOR OF A TANK!!" to save another platoon that was seconds from dieing. Wow. It's a hard choice to make as to who would win. If Underdog wins, he'll be able to save his home (which is going to be foreclosed any second now). If Heart-of-Gold wins, he's gonna give the $5million prize to his BF's widow as he skips off to jail.
But hold on here: if you think this movie is gonna end sucky, here's the real twist--it's actually pretty good. I attribute the awesome ending to The National whose song "About Today" is very moving. That song mixed with all the tension and drama of the two brothers collide together in the last five minutes of the film to create one of the best endings I've seen all year. Those last five minutes make up for any of the crap from the previous 120. If you're into Rocky, Million Dollar Baby, The Fighter, Cinderella Man, etc., this film is definitely worth your time. If you don't like those films, it's still worth your time.
